via Composer/Packagist
# in composer.json
"phpmentors/validator-bundle": "~0.1"
# or composer command
$ php composer.phar require phpmentors/validator-bundle
and add a line for loading this bundle in AppKernel.php
class AppKernel extends Kernel
{
public function registerBundles()
{
$bundles = array(
...
new PHPMentors\ValidatorBundle\PHPMentorsValidatorBundle(),
);
...
ServiceCallback constraint and ServiceCallbackValidator enables to validate a value using a method of a service registered in Symfony's service container.
/**
* @ServiceCallback(service="mydomain.specification.email_limit",method="isSatisfiedBy",
message="email limit error.", errorPath="emailMax", groups={"user_check"})
*/
class User
{
/**
* @DI\Service("mydomain.specification.email_limit")
*/
class EmailLimit
{
public function isSatisfiedBy($target)
{
return $target->getEmailsCount() > 5; // Sometimes exceed the limit.
}
}
- When the service method returns
false
, the validation fails. - When any other, the validation passes.
Option | Description |
---|---|
service | Specify service name |
method | Specify method name to be called |
message | (Optional) Error message |
errorPath | (Optional) PropertyPath for which error message displayed in |
